7 Things That Long Haired Girls Should not Do

The 7 hair mistakes that almost all long-haired girls do without knowing it. Because it is not enough to passively wait until they grow to have beautiful long hair. The smallest innocuous gesture (a blow of smooth iron, a tight ponytail, a hint of lacquer) can damage your length and wipe out the wow effect yet associated with long hair. Here are 7 Thing you should avoid.

Escaping hairdressers like the plague
If you have long hair, you are well aware of the difficulty of preserving their length without displaying dried ends. The only solution for long, healthy hair is to cut the tips regularly.

Conclusion, as painful as it is: avoiding going to the hairdresser is a mistake. The gorgeous hair of Gigi Hadid is obtained only by cutting the head with the forks.

Tying her long hair too tight
It sounds far-fetched, but it's a fact: your ponytail can hurt you!

Tying his long hair into a tenuous ponytail puts a strain on the roots, which can damage the scalp and cause itching and even hair loss.

Lacquer, bad idea for long hair
Using hairspray is a useful tip for fixing the beach waves obtained to the sweat of your forehead. On the other hand, using too much lacquer can seriously damage your hair.

The reason? Lacquer fixes lock of hair together with a cooling effect, which can dry, weaken and promote breakage.

Zapper the conditioner
The conditioner has only advantages: it strengthens, detangles and softens the hair.

The urban legend that wants it to grease the hair is wrong. At least, halfway. The trick is to apply the product only half-lengths to tips.

Brushing her hair when they are wet
It can never be repeated enough: wet, your hair is more vulnerable than normal because they are no longer protected by their natural sebum.

That's why brushing your hair when wet is an affront to your cuticles. If you want them to be beautiful, dry your hair with a hair sponge and then wait as much as possible for them to be dry.

Crepe her long hair
Oh yes, we love this voluminous look, this delicious reminiscence of the eighties that only the crepe hair (not the fight, the technique) can get.

But like any delicious thing (burger and sweets if you hear us), it can hurt you. Since creping involves combing one's hair literally upside down, the hair is weakened.   

Abuse of heat damages long hair
Certainly, you prefer straight hair. Certainly, your wavy hair can be stiff only by using a hair straightening brush. But this device overheats and damages your hair, just like its counterparts the curling iron and the hairdryer.

The less you expose your hair to heat, the better they will be. If the optics of permanently storing your straightener in the cupboard gives you hives, for pity, use a heat-protective spray beforehand and limit yourself to smoothing a week.
